Which country is Zaidu from?
+
Which national team does Zaidu play for?
+
Zaidu plays for the Nigeria national team.
Which club does Zaidu currently play for?
+
Zaidu currently plays for Porto.
What position does Zaidu play?
+
Zaidu plays as a Defender.
How many goals has Zaidu scored in his career?
+
Zaidu has scored 8 career goals.
What trophies has Zaidu won?
+
Zaidu has won 6 trophies including titles in Taça De Portugal, Liga Portugal.